6ef863c5c4 soc/intel/common/cse: Add support for stitching CSE components
This change adds support for allowing mainboards to stitch CSE
components during build time instead of adding a pre-built CSE
binary. Several Kconfig options are added to allow mainboard to
provide the file names for different CSE region components. This makes
use of the newly added cse_serger and cse_fpt tools to create
following partitions:
1. BP1 - RO
2. BP2 - RW
3. Layout

In addition to this, it accepts CSE data partition as an input using
Kconfig CSE_DATA_FILE. All these partitions are then assembled
together as per the following mainboard FMAP regions:
1. BP1(RO) : CSE_RO
2. BP2(RW) : CSE_RW
3. Layout  : CSE_LAYOUT
4. Data    : CSE_DATA

Finally, it generates the target $(OBJ_ME_BIN) which is used to put
together the binary in final coreboot.rom image.

Several helper functions are added to soc/intel/Makefile.inc to allow
SoCs to define which components use:
1. Decomposed files: Files decomposed from Intel release CSE binary in
FPT format.
2. Input files: Mainboard provided input files using corresponding
Kconfigs.
3. Dummy: Components that are required to have dummy entries in
BPDT header.

These helpers are added to soc/intel/Makefile.inc to ensure that the
functions are defined by the time the invocations are encountered in
SoC Makefile.inc.

Michael Niewöhner
413810e55f soc/intel/*: only enable PM Timer emulation if the PM Timer is disabled
uCode PM Timer emulation is only needed when the hardware PM ACPI timer
is disabled. Also, since it redirects any register accesses to uCode,
it overrides the hardware PM Timer. Thus, only enable emulation
when required.

Michael Niewöhner
0e905801f8 soc/intel: transition full control over PM Timer from FSP to coreboot
Set `EnableTcoTimer=1` in order to keep FSP from
 1) enabling ACPI Timer emulation in uCode.
 2) disabling the PM ACPI Timer.

Both actions are now done in coreboot.

`EnableTcoTimer=1` makes FSP skip these steps in any possible case
including `SkipMpInit=0`, `SkipMpInit=1`, use of the MP PPI or FSP
Multiphase Init. This way full control is left to coreboot.

Michael Niewöhner
c47fc40022 soc/intel/pmc: add a note about legacy OSes/payloads to PM Timer Kconfig
Since ACPI 5.0A it is allowed to disable the ACPI Timer, when the
according FADT flag `ACPI_FADT_PLATFORM_CLOCK` is unset.

Starting with Skylake, most platforms (except Xeon-SP) support PM Timer
emulation, so even legacy OSes and payloads should work fine with the
hardware PM Timer disabled. However, when the `TMR_STS` functionality
is required, some legacy OSes might still not work (properly).

Add a note about this to the Kconfig help.

Michael Niewöhner
5c259642c2 soc/intel/{common,skl}: set ACPI_FADT_PLATFORM_CLOCK based on Kconfig
The FADT contains a flag `ACPI_FADT_PLATFORM_CLOCK` telling the OSPM if
a specification-compliant PM Timer is present. Currently, this flag is
set regardless of the timer being enabled or disabled.

To be specification-compliant, only set that flag, when the hardware PM
Timer is enabled. This changes behaviour of all mainboards defaulting to
USE_PM_ACPI_TIMER=n.

Note: On platforms supporting uCode PM ACPI Timer emulation, this is
      required, too, because emulation does not support `TMR_STS`. Any
      OS or software checking this flag and thus relying on the overflow
      flag would not work (properly).

Furquan Shaikh
c45e0bedb2 soc/intel/common/cse: Reorganize firmware update checks for CSE Lite
`cse_fw_update()` is currently checking whether an update is required
by comparing versions once and then again comparing versions later in
`cse_is_downgrade_instance()` to determine if the update is an upgrade
or downgrade. Additionally, if CSE RW partition is corrupt (determined
based on `cse_is_rw_bp_sign_valid()`), `cse_is_downgrade_instance()`
ends up using the corrupted version information to determine if it is
a downgrade instance.

This change reorganizes the firmware update checks to return different
status values:
1. CSE_UPDATE_NOT_REQUIRED: No update required. Versions match.
2. CSE_UPDATE_UPGRADE: Update required and it is an upgrade.
3. CSE_UPDATE_DOWNGRADE: Update required and it is a
downgrade (requires data clear).
4. CSE_UPDATE_CORRUPTED: `cse_is_rw_bp_sign_valid()` failed and hence
requires data clear.
5. CSE_UPDATE_METADATA_ERROR: Unable to read CSE metadata from CBFS.

This change also prepares the file for follow up changes which
completely drop cse_rw_metadata structure.

Michael Niewöhner
a78ab4b0af soc/intel/dnv_ns: correct size of GPE0 registers in FADT
There are 4 GPE0 STS/EN register pairs, each 32 bit wide. However, SoC
code sets a GPE0 block size of 4 byte length instead of 32 byte.
The resulting value of `x_gpe0_blk.bit_with` is wrong, too (32 bit
instead of 256 bit).

Drop the overrides and let common ACPI code set the correct values based
on `GPE0_REG_MAX`.

Dmitry Ponamorev
fba1475f25 soc/intel/denverton_ns: Always enable SpeedStep
When "SpeedStep" is disabled on an Intel Atom C3538,
the maximum CPU clock speed is always 800 MHz(min CPU clock).
Оperating system cannot change the frequency.
Avoid this issue allow "Intel Speed step" technology
for processors that do not have "Intel Turbo Boost".
